Description of the Related Art A transfer conveyance belt in an image forming apparatus conveys electrostatically adsorbed transfer paper to a discharge section after transfer at a transfer section. Contamination of the transfer conveyance belt causes image quality of the image forming apparatus. It has a great impact on and it is important to remove it. Then, a problem when molding the transfer belt is how to coat the elastic belt having elongation with a material having a low friction coefficient, that is, a hard material. A material having a low coefficient of friction has a lower coefficient of friction as it is harder and exhibits its original properties. However, when the material is coated on an elastic belt, the tension of the belt becomes high and the belt cannot stretch. If you try to forcibly stretch the belt in this state, cracks will form in the coating layer on the belt surface, toner will enter into the cracks, and you will not be able to scrape it with a cleaning plate or brush, and cleaning failure on the transfer belt surface will occur. There is a problem.

い。On the other hand, if a relatively soft material is used as a material having a low coefficient of friction so that it can follow an elastic low belt, the tension of the belt will not be so high and cracks will be suppressed, but the friction of the belt surface will be reduced. There is a problem in that the coefficient becomes high and the releasability of the toner becomes poor, resulting in poor cleaning of the transfer belt. As described above, there are many problems in cleaning the transfer belt, and it is difficult to completely maintain the cleaning property over time.

般にベルト中央部)でのクリーニング不良が多くなる。Another problem is the problem of cleaning failure due to paper dust. Since the transfer belt comes into contact with the paper, if the paper dust attached to the belt bites into the cleaning blade edge, the ability to scrape off the toner at the blade edge decreases, and cleaning failure tends to occur. In particular, a large amount of paper dust is generated in the part where the paper is rubbed against the paper feed roller (generally the central part of the paper is large), and cleaning defects are particularly large in the belt area (generally the central part of the belt) corresponding to that part of the paper. .

ラ、14はバイアスローラである。Heretofore, the following measures have heretofore been implemented as countermeasures for defective paper dust cleaning. That is, FIG.
As shown in FIG. 3, a seal member 3 is provided on the upstream side of the cleaning blade 2 so as to face the drive roller 1 of the transfer unit. The seal member 3 has a brushed brush shape and is generally made of a material such as conductive acrylic fiber or insulating polyester fiber, and is provided in contact with the transfer / transport belt 4. As a result, the paper dust on the belt is removed to some extent, and the seal member 3 also functions as a seal for preventing the toner scraped off by the cleaning blade 2 from scattering and contaminating the periphery of the unit. However, since 100% of the paper dust cannot be removed by the seal member 3, the paper dust that has passed through the seal member 3 stays at the edge of the cleaning blade 2. To remove the paper dust,
At the time of stopping the transfer belt unit at the end of one job of the copying machine, the drive motor is rotated in the reverse direction to rotate the transfer conveyance belt 4 in the reverse direction to remove the paper dust that has bitten into the edge of the cleaning blade 2. In the figure, 11 is a photosensitive drum, 12 is a driven roller, 13 is a registration roller, and 14 is a bias roller.

ことを目的とする。However, in the above-mentioned conventional cleaning device, the paper dust can be removed,
On the other hand, since the brush of the seal member 3 also moves in the opposite direction when the belt rotates in the reverse direction, the toner staying in the seal member diffuses due to the movement and adheres onto the transfer / conveying belt 4. In this case, if the cleaning performance is deteriorated as a whole, the portion to which the toner is attached cannot be completely removed by the cleaning blade 2, resulting in poor cleaning, which causes stain on the back side of the first sheet of the next copy, which causes a problem. Becomes Therefore, it is an object of the present invention to provide a cleaning device for a transfer / conveying belt, which makes it possible to prevent defective cleaning of paper dust and prevention of dirt on the back side of the first sheet.

縁性のポリエステル繊維を用いることができる。BEST MODE FOR CARRYING OUT THE INVENTION Embodiments of the present invention will be described below with reference to the drawings. 2 and 3 relate to an embodiment of the cleaning device of the present invention, and FIG. 2 is a side view thereof.
FIG. 3 is a perspective view. Reference numeral 5 in the drawing denotes a toner seal member, which is fixed to the frame 10 on the housing side in the vicinity of the drive roller 1. The toner seal member 5 has a brush-like seal portion 6 and a film-like seal portion 7 at a tip end portion thereof facing the transfer / transport belt 4. As shown in FIG. 3, the brush-like seal portion 6 is located at the center of the toner seal member 5 in the width direction, and this corresponds to the area of the transfer paper that comes into contact with a paper feed roller (not shown). The brush-like seal portion 6 is the frame 1
0 is attached to the inclined surface, and the leading end of the transfer conveyor belt 4
To remove the paper dust adhering to the belt. As the material of the brush-shaped seal portion 6, conductive acrylic fiber or insulating polyester fiber can be used.

るものがよい。The film-shaped seal portion 7 is provided below the exit guide 15 so as to come into contact with other portions of the transfer / conveyance belt 4 excluding the area of the brush-shaped seal portion 6, and the tip portion thereof is relative to the transfer / conveyance belt 4. Lightly touching vertically.
As the material of the film-like sheet portion 7, it is preferable to use a polyurethane film having a thickness of about 0.1 to 0.2 mm,
Other materials such as a film sheet of PET or PVdF may be used. The thickness should have elasticity to some extent according to the material.

なる。Here, the film-like seal portion 7 has a function of preventing toner scattering in the cleaning portion, but the paper dust removing performance is low. On the other hand, the brush-like seal portion 6 has a high paper dust removing performance. As a result, the brush-shaped seal portion 6 removes the paper dust at the central portion of the belt where the paper dust is often attached by the paper feed roller. Further, paper dust accumulated on the edge of the cleaning blade is removed by the transfer / conveying belt reverse rotation mechanism at the end of the job, but toner adhesion to the transfer / conveying belt 4 caused by this reverse rotation is prevented by the film-shaped seal portion 7.
Only the central portion of the transfer / transport belt 4 is provided, and toner adhesion does not occur in the area of the transfer / transport belt 4 corresponding to the film seal portion 7. This is because the amount of toner staying in the film seal portion 7 is small. As a result, the dirt on the back side of the first sheet of the transfer paper is conspicuous only at a limited portion (the position of the paper feed roller) in the center of the transfer paper, and the degree of the back dirt is extremely small.

ング方式でも十分なクリーニング効果が得られる。FIG. 4 is a side view showing a second embodiment of the present invention. In the present embodiment, in addition to the previous embodiment, at least a width equal to or larger than the width of the brush-shaped seal portion 6 is provided at a position corresponding to the brush-shaped seal portion 6 (a region of the transfer conveyance belt in contact with the sheet feeding roller). The blade 8 is provided. The blade 8 is provided in the trailing system downstream of the cleaning blade 2 provided in the counter system. Although the trailing method is slightly inferior in cleaning performance to the counter method, the purpose of the cleaning here is to remove the toner adhesion to the transfer / conveying belt 4 caused by the reverse rotation at the end of the job generated by the brush-like seal portion 6 by the cleaning blade 2. The amount of input toner is not so large because the portion that could not be cleaned is cleaned. Therefore, a sufficient cleaning effect can be obtained even with the trailing method.
